Can Violent Men Actually Be Reformed? Uncut with Dr Brian Sullivan

TV shows like Adolescence, conversations about the ‘Lost Boys Report’ and Red Pill Men have contributed to society trying to understand what makes boys and men becoming violent perpetrators so that we can end men’s violence. Domestic and male violence is something that we have spoken to many experts about on this podcast over the past 6 years. We’ve learnt that the most dangerous time for a woman fleeing violence is when she actually leaves. We’ve spoken to victim survivors and family members of victims of abuse and learnt about the early warning signs of violent perpetrators. But, today’s conversation addresses the belief systems that violent men have and the programs and systems in place to keep women and children safe and whether they actually work. Joining the podcast today is Dr Brian Sullivan. Dr Brian is an academic and the founder of Sicura Domestic Violence Training and Support. He has been working with men who use violence in men’s behaviour change programs for almost 25 years. Brian has joined the 3rd season of the podcast ‘There’s no place like home’ to address the changes that are needed in our conversations about violence and ask the right questions - why does he do it? And how do we help the next person leave safely? PCOS - Polycystic Ovarian Syndrome. Fertility, Weight and ‘Balancing Hormones.’ Uncut with Dr Izzy Smith

Dr. Izzy Smith, a knowledgeable endocrinologist specializing in women’s health, joins the discussion on Polycystic Ovarian Syndrome (PCOS). They delve into the commonly misdiagnosed symptoms of PCOS, including insulin resistance and hormonal imbalances. Izzy offers insights on fertility challenges and the differences between lean and overweight PCOS. The conversation also covers treatment options and cautions against misleading marketing in health products. Additionally, they explore the impact of stress and endocrine disruptors on women's hormonal health.

We’re Taught To Not Talk About It. Miscarriage, Shame and Grief. Uncut with Dr Jessica Zucker

Dr. Jessica Zucker, a clinical psychologist and author specializing in reproductive health, shares her personal journey through miscarriage and the societal stigma surrounding it. She discusses the damaging effects of silence, shame, and societal expectations on women's lives. The conversation emphasizes the importance of breaking the taboo around miscarriage, advocating for open dialogue and empathy instead of platitudes. Zucker also explores how societal pressures influence body image and parenting, aiming to foster healthy conversations and support.
